TCTEC Telecom provides satellite IoT, tracking and communication solutions to optimize remote operations.
TCTEC Telecom works with customers to understand remote site challenges and provide satellite tracking and communication solutions to overcome them - helping to unlock new opportunities for growth and efficiency.
Headquartered in Londrina, Brazil, TCTEC Telecom has over 20 years of experience delivering satellite connectivity for clients in the public and private sectors, spanning energy, agriculture, transport, defense, and maritime industries.
The company specializes in satellite tracking and communication solutions, including custom solutions for IoT and M2M, by leveraging mobile (GSM: Global System for Mobile Communications) and long-range (LoRa) satellite technologies. It provides end-to-end solutions encompassing airtime plans, smart devices, custom software, and LoRa connectivity nationwide..
TCTEC Telecom helps clients overcome connectivity challenges in remote locations, empowering them to optimize industrial operations by leveraging data-driven insights to improve efficiency and cost savings.
